The CV4 Dvd Set consists of three discs this time...

Disc 1 covers the majority of the actual Event...including all the "Official" CV4 activities rather well. The best part by far is the coverage of the 2nd and 3rd floors of the San Jose CEC with our special guest Tom as host. Very nice coverage here..with loads of eye candy scattered about.

Disc 2 covers all the "un-official" or Post-CV4 activities, including Rock-aFire Pizza, various CEC locations including Bell, Placentia, Fullerton ( lol), and more. It ALSO includes some nice Bonus Features including the 83' Nolan Bushnell interview from "People are Talking", the 81' PTT Promo video, and a nice clip from "Evening Magazine" ( i think it's called) covering PTT vs. SPP...a side by side comparison. Also included is some Pre-CV4 footage shot the night before the Event in Danny's room as we open the box of supplies i shipped weeks beforehand, and Donovon's hilarious telling of the story behind the story of the famous "Sing it B****!" moment from CV3! All of it is great stuff!

Disc 3 however is the real gem...at least to me. It is a very nicely done Photo Gallery slide show set to music that covers the entire CV4 Event. The musical choices are perfect and fit the mood well.
